Winemaker Notes

Tesseris Limnes (“Four Lakes” in Greek ) take their name from the four neighbouring lakes that contribute to the existence of a mild continental climate, that is unique to the area. The wine is clear, dense and light gold coloured. In the nose, the flower character of Gewurztraminer is pronounced, yet it mingles with lemon, anana and coriander and flavours of the Chardonnay. In the mouth, it is full and buttery, with a beautiful acidity that balances nicely the fruity flavour of the wine. A unique wine that is a superb match to charcoal-grilled fish.

 

Viticulture

The vineyard covers a total area of 13.3 acres and belongs to the viticultural zone of Agios Panteleimon In Florina in Northwestern Greece at an altitude of 600 meters. The vineyard's mean yield does not exceed 40 hl/he. The soil is sandy and poor, thus offering the possibility of producing wines of exquisite quality and rich aromas. The microclimate of the region is characterised by cold winters and warm summers, while the four neighbouring lakes contribute to the existence of a mild continental climate. It is these four lakes that give their name to this wine!

Winemaking

The pre-fermentational extraction (skin contact) method is applied to both varieties seperately. Then follows the static debourbage and the inoculation with a pure culture of selected yeasts, which demonstrate the aromatic character of each variety. Half of the Chardonnay is fermented in new 225 litre oak barrels for three months, adding volume and complexity to the wine. The rest of the Chardonnay and the Gewurztraminer are fermented in stainless steel tanks. The final blend is done in early February.
